Address

D7358qpiScAKhKajkGCfpLdQYq2F45FzCpCopy

Total Received

21056.81233175 DOGE

Total Sent

21056.81233175 DOGE

№ Transactions

2

Final Balance

0 DOGE

Transactions
Filter